WebThe factors of 27 (all the whole numbers that can divide the number without a remainder) are 1, 3, 9 and 27; The factors of 52 are 1, 2, 4, 13, 26 and 52. The second step is to analyze which are the common divisors. It is not difficult to see that the 'Greatest Common Factor' or 'Divisor' for 27 and 52 is 1. The GCF is the largest common ... GCF (27) = 27. Ex: 10, 15, 20 (or) 24, 48, 96,45 (or) 78902, 89765, 12345. WebThe Greatest Common Factor (GCF) for 52 and 26, notation CGF (52,26), is 26. Explanation: The factors of 52 are 1,2,4,13,26,52; The factors of 26 are 1,2,13,26. So, as we can see, the Greatest Common Factor or Divisor is 26, because it is the greatest number that divides evenly into all of them.
